Multiple Systems for Cognitive Control: Evidence From a Hybrid Prime-Simon Task.
Cognitive control resolves conflicts between appropriate and inappropriate response tendencies. Is this achieved by a unitary all-purpose conflict control system, or do independent subsystems deal with different aspects of conflicting information?
